What types of preschool programs are available in Packwaukee, and are there public options?
In Packwaukee and the surrounding area, options typically include private in-home preschools, faith-based programs, and potentially part-day programs through the local school district. Due to Packwaukee's smaller size, many families also consider programs in nearby larger towns like Montello or Westfield. Checking with the Montello School District about 4K community partnership options is a recommended first step for public programming.
How much does preschool typically cost in Packwaukee, WI?
Costs can vary significantly based on the type of program. In-home or private preschools in the area may range from $100 to $200+ per week. Wisconsin's 4K program, if available through a community partner, is free. It's important to ask about registration fees, supply fees, and whether snacks or meals are included in the tuition when comparing costs.
What should I look for to ensure a preschool in Packwaukee is high-quality and licensed?
First, verify the program is licensed by the State of Wisconsin's Department of Children and Families (DCF), which you can do online. Look for low child-to-teacher ratios, qualified staff with early childhood education training, and a safe, engaging environment. Visiting the preschool and observing how teachers interact with children is the best way to assess quality.
Are there preschools in Packwaukee that offer flexible schedules or full-day care?
Given the rural nature of Packwaukee, most dedicated preschools offer part-day, part-week schedules (e.g., 2-3 mornings a week). For full-day care that includes an educational preschool component, you will likely need to look at licensed group child care centers or family child care homes in the area, which may blend care and curriculum.
When is the right time to start looking and applying for preschools in this area?
Start your search at least 6-12 months before your desired start date, especially for popular programs. Enrollment for fall programs often begins in the winter or early spring. For Wisconsin's 4K program, contact the Montello School District the January before your child turns 4 to learn about registration timelines and community partner lists.
